### Runbook: Offline Mode Recovery — TrailNote Field App

Quick one for the weekly sync: when a surveyor's TrailNote install gets stuck in offline mode and refuses to re-sync, the account is usually soft-locked by the Copperfen sync gateway. Don't have them reinstall — they'll lose unsynced plots. Instead, hop into the gateway's recovery panel, pick the affected account, and choose "force handshake." It'll prompt for the team recovery passphrase before letting you through. For reference during the drill, that passphrase is below.

strongbox words: druath-quenael

**Ticket: FixtureForge credential expiry**

The FixtureForge test-data factory stopped seeding the Pellworth staging database last night because its service token expired after the standard 90-day window. I have provisioned a replacement under the same `fixture-seeder` account with identical scopes. Please update the CI secret store accordingly. The new key for staging is as follows.

service key, yafof-yafop: vxb23-QvbPgxh59Tm0TBaJf1ygdW6

14:20 — Timberline build migration. The cutover of the Ossify pipeline to the hermetic Quarrel build system began on schedule. First full build failed: three legacy codegen steps still read from the developer cache, violating the hermetic sandbox. We vendored the generated sources as a stopgap and reran. Second build passed and matched checksums with the legacy output. For reference at the sync, the verified build is identified by the token below.

session token of kagup-hahaf = htk3_2b8

// Password reset revamp, phase 2 (project Lantern). Old flow issued long-lived
// tokens; new flow uses single-use codes with a 15-minute TTL. This constant
// caps retry attempts per account per hour. Do not raise it without sign-off
// from the Glimmerfox security crew — rate limiting downstream assumes this
// value. Legacy Bexley-era endpoints still read the old config key, so keep
// both in sync until migration 41 lands. Tested against the staging build
// noted below.

session token of kahog-bahif = htk9_f63daec35